For those who don’t know the area, Letchworth was designed with space and balance in mind. Tree-lined streets, green spaces woven into everyday life, and a town centre that still feels like a proper town centre – independent cafés, restaurants, and everything you actually need. The mainline station is just under a mile away (around a 20-minute walk), with direct trains into London, and road links via the A1(M) are close by for getting further afield.
